Islamabad: A special court of Islamabad on Sunday again extended the physical remand of PTI’s leader Azam Swati by one day in a case pertaining to a controversial tweet, and ordered the Federal Investigation Agency (FIA) to again produce him tomorrow.
The FIA had sought eight-day physical remand of Swati. However, the court extended the physical remand of the accused by one day and ordered to produce him again.
On the previous hearing, the court extended the physical remand of the accused after the completion of a two-day remand. The court also ordered the FIA to conduct a medical examination of the accused.
It is pertinent to remember, Federal Investigation Agency (FIA) arrested senior PTI leader and former federal minister Senator Azam Khan Swati on October 13.
